ADVICE

Set Realistic Sewing Goals

  • Sew a reasonable number of garments (a few items per season) rather than a full wardrobe.
  • Keep expectations realistic to preserve joy and avoid burnout.
ADVICE

Lower Standards To Include Kids

  • Lower perfection standards and let kids participate even if projects slow down.
  • Involve children early so they understand where clothing comes from and gain pride in making.
ADVICE

Adapt Sewing For Postpartum Bodies

  • Expect postpartum body changes and choose styles that accommodate size shifts or use stretchy fabrics.
  • Use nap time prep or reserve solo sewing mornings when partner returns for larger projects.
